Alan Trammell 1984 World Series MVP highlights

Detroit Free Press
Hall of Fame shortstop Alan Trammell earns the 1984 World Series MVP by going 9-20 with 2 home runs, 6 RBI, scoring 5 runs while slashing .450/.500/.800 helping the Detroit Tigers defeat the San Diego Padres 4 games to 1.
